Transaction 8e15c0ee6cfa97c9a51b8212ddf85e4fa2f011d218bb3366744f577988774382
1 Input
1 Output
-
8e15c0ee6cfa97c9a51b8212ddf85e4fa2f011d218bb3366744f577988774382:0
- value
- 669289
- script pubkey
- OP_0 OP_PUSHBYTES_20 e19a9256c2e57c22a20fd1d63ef0839d509fbcc3
- address
- bc1quxdfy4kzu47z9gs068trauyrn4gfl0xrfa7x39